We’re excited to kick off the Prime 5 series, highlighting the five essential mental skills every athlete needs for success. These foundational skills—developed through intentional mental training—help athletes thrive under pressure and perform at their best.
The Prime 5 skills include:
Focused on the Task at Hand: Developing the ability to narrow and broaden focus as needed.
Confident & In Control: Building composure and confidence under pressure.
Motivation & Expectation to Win: Cultivating internal drive and a winning mindset.
Optimistic Perfection: Striving for excellence while maintaining positivity.
Physical Control: Connecting the mind and body for peak performance.

Why Focus Matters in Basketball
Basketball is a fast-paced sport that requires athletes to constantly shift their focus. Players need to narrow their attention during critical moments, like taking a free throw or defending an opponent, but also broaden their focus to read the court, anticipate plays, and make quick decisions.
Training the ability to adjust focus improves:
Performance Under Pressure: Helps athletes stay locked in during critical moments.
Adaptability: Enhances the ability to respond to changing game situations.
Situational Awareness: Enables players to read the court and make better decisions.
By training both narrow and broad focus, athletes develop greater mental agility and consistency in their game.
